故障检测系统和方法技术方案

技术编号:29048294 阅读:16 留言:0更新日期:2021-06-26 06:07
本申请实施例提供一种故障检测系统和方法,涉及电子控制的故障自检技术领域,可以利用控制电路板自身的MCU对控制电路板进行自检,从而提高故障检测效率。故障检测系统,包括:上位机、检测平台和控制电路板。控制电路板中设置有MCU;电路板输出端电连接于平台输入端,电路板输入端电连接于平台输出端;上位机通信连接于控制电路板,可以对待检的测试项进行单个指标或者多个指标的选择,并且实时显示测试进度、结果等故障自检状态;MCU用于获取并检测至少部分电路板输入端的信号,得到检测结果,并将检测结果输出至上位机,上位机用于接收MCU检测、处理的结果,从而实现控制电路板的故障自动化检测,实时显示测试状态,并记录、存储故障结果。储故障结果。储故障结果。

【技术实现步骤摘要】
故障检测系统和方法


[0001]本申请涉及电子控制的故障自检
,特别涉及一种故障检测系统和方法。

技术介绍

[0002]基于微控制器单元(Micro Control Unit,MCU)控制的相关电子产品的功能复杂多样,通常使用控制电路板来进行控制,控制电路板上设置有MCU。对于控制电路板的故障检测,目前的方法是通过控制电路板与所控制的设备(例如电机等)连接,并通过单独的外接器件来验证控制功能的完整性和正确性,然而,这样的故障检测效率较低。

技术实现思路

[0003]本申请实施例提供一种故障检测系统和方法,可以利用控制电路板自身的MCU对控制电路板进行自检,从而提高故障检测效率。
[0004]第一方面,本申请实施例提供一种故障检测系统,包括:
[0005]上位机、检测平台和控制电路板,所述控制电路板中设置有微控制器单元MCU;
[0006]所述控制电路板的至少部分电路板输出端电连接于所述检测平台的平台输入端,所述控制电路板的至少部分电路板输入端电连接于所述检测平台的平台输出端,所述检测平台用于模拟被控制的器件,根据所述平台输入端的信号生成输出信号输出至所述平台输出端;
[0007]所述上位机通信连接于所述控制电路板;
[0008]所述MCU用于获取并检测所述至少部分电路板输入端的信号,得到检测结果,并将所述检测结果输出至所述上位机,所述上位机用于展示所述检测结果。
[0009]在一种可能的实施方式中,所述至少部分电路板输出端包括模拟信号电路板输出端,所述至少部分电路板输入端包括数字信号电路板输入端,所述平台输入端包括模拟信号平台输入端,所述平台输出端包括数字信号平台输出端,所述检测平台包括串联于所述模拟信号平台输入端和所述数字信号平台输出端之间的模数转换器;
[0010]和/或,所述至少部分电路板输出端包括数字信号平台输出端,所述至少部分电路板输入端包括模拟信号电路板输入端,所述平台输入端包括数字信号平台输入端,所述平台输出端包括模拟信号平台输出端,所述检测平台包括串联于所述数字信号平台输入端和所述模拟信号平台输出端之间的数模转换器。
[0011]在一种可能的实施方式中,所述MCU具体用于获取并检测所述至少部分电路板输出端的模拟信号、数字信号和通信协议。
[0012]在一种可能的实施方式中,所述检测平台为转接板。
[0013]在一种可能的实施方式中,所述转接板上具有可拆卸连接的检测芯片或处理芯片。
[0014]在一种可能的实施方式中,所述故障检测系统包括多个检测平台和所述控制电路板。
[0015]在一种可能的实施方式中,所述上位机还用于为所述控制电路板供电。
[0016]在一种可能的实施方式中,所述上位机还用于存储所述检测结果。
[0017]在一种可能的实施方式中,所述上位机为计算机。
[0018]第二方面,本申请实施例提供一种故障检测方法,用于上述的故障检测系统,所述方法包括:
[0019]所述控制电路板中的MCU控制所述电路板输出端输出信号并采集所述电路板输入端的信号,所述MCU对所采集到的信号进行检测处理得到检测结果,将所述检测结果传输至所述上位机;
[0020]所述上位机根据所述检测结果确定是否存在故障,若否,则输出无故障的指示信息,否是,则显示故障信息。
[0021]本申请实施例中的故障检测系统和方法,利用MCU对控制电路板自身的输出信号进行检测,且通过检测平台来模拟被控制的器件,与现有技术相比,无需外界检测器件,也无需连接实际的被控制设备,故障检测方式更加简单,从而提高了故障检测效率。
附图说明
[0022]图1为本申请实施例中一种故障检测系统的结构框图;
[0023]图2为本申请实施例中另一种故障检测系统的结构框图;
[0024]图3为本申请实施例中另一种故障检测系统的结构框图;
[0025]图4为本申请实施例中一种故障检测方法的流程示意图。
具体实施方式
[0026]本申请的实施方式部分使用的术语仅用于对本申请的具体实施例进行解释,而非旨在限定本申请。
[0027]如图1所示,本申请实施例提供一种故障检测系统,包括:上位机1、控制电路板2和检测平台3,控制电路板2中设置有微控制器单元MCU;控制电路板2的至少部分电路板输出端OUT电连接于检测平台3的平台输入端in,控制电路板2的至少部分电路板输入端IN电连接于检测平台3的平台输出端out,检测平台3用于模拟被控制的器件,根据平台输入端in的信号生成输出信号输出至平台输出端out;上位机1通信连接于控制电路板2;MCU用于获取并检测至少部分电路板输入端IN的信号,得到检测结果,并将检测结果输出至上位机1,上位机1用于展示检测结果。
[0028]具体地,由于MCU本身可以处理信号、采集数据、控制外部器件,因此本申请实施例利用MCU对控制电路板自身的输出信号进行检测,即利用检测平台3接收控制电路板2中的电路板输出端OUT的信号,并模拟被控制电路板2所控制的器件对所接收到的信号进行处理,然后输出至电路板输入端IN,使MCU可以通过电路板输入端IN接收到源自于电路板输出端OUT的信号,之后MCU可以对所接收到的信号进行处理,以实现故障检测,在进行故障检测之后,MCU将检测结果输出至上位机1,以便于在上位机1上展示。其中,检测平台3可以为内部连线的印刷电路板,该印刷电路板上可以设置相关的元器件,以便于模拟被控制的器件,也可以根据检测的需求增加外部检测器件,检测平台3用于将电路板输出端OUT通过检测平台3上的元器件并连接至电路板输入端IN。上位机1与控制电路板2之间可以通过通用串行
总线(Universal Serial Bus,USB)连接线实现连接。上位机1可以对待检的测试项进行单个指标或者多个指标的选择,并且实时显示测试进度、结果等故障自检状态,上位机1能够接收MCU检测、处理的结果,从而实现控制电路板2的故障自动化检测,实时显示测试状态,并记录、存储故障结果。控制电路板2和检测平台3之间可以通过探针连线连接。
[0029]本申请实施例中的故障检测系统,利用MCU对控制电路板自身的输出信号进行检测,且通过检测平台来模拟被控制的器件,与现有技术相比,无需外界检测器件,也无需连接实际的被控制设备,故障检测方式更加简单,从而提高了故障检测效率。
[0030]在一种可能的实施方式中,如图2所示,至少部分电路板输出端OUT包括模拟信号电路板输出端OUT1,至少部分电路板输入端IN包括数字信号电路板输入端IN1,平台输入端in包括模拟信号平台输入端in1,平台输出端out包括数字信号平台输出端out1,检测平台3包括串联于模拟信号平台输入端in1和数字信号平台输出端out1之间的模数转换器(analog to digital converter,ADC);和/或,至少部分电路板输出端OUT包括数字信号电路板输出端OUT2,至少部分电路板输入端IN本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种故障检测系统,其特征在于,包括:上位机、检测平台和控制电路板,所述控制电路板中设置有微控制器单元MCU;所述控制电路板的至少部分电路板输出端电连接于所述检测平台的平台输入端,所述控制电路板的至少部分电路板输入端电连接于所述检测平台的平台输出端,所述检测平台用于模拟被控制的器件,根据所述平台输入端的信号生成输出信号输出至所述平台输出端;所述上位机通信连接于所述控制电路板;所述MCU用于获取并检测所述至少部分电路板输入端的信号,得到检测结果,并将所述检测结果输出至所述上位机,所述上位机用于展示所述检测结果。2.根据权利要求1所述的故障检测系统,其特征在于,所述至少部分电路板输出端包括模拟信号电路板输出端,所述至少部分电路板输入端包括数字信号电路板输入端,所述平台输入端包括模拟信号平台输入端,所述平台输出端包括数字信号平台输出端,所述检测平台包括串联于所述模拟信号平台输入端和所述数字信号平台输出端之间的模数转换器;和/或,所述至少部分电路板输出端包括数字信号平台输出端,所述至少部分电路板输入端包括模拟信号电路板输入端,所述平台输入端包括数字信号平台输入端,所述平台输出端包括模拟信号平台输出端,所述检测平台包括串联于所述数字信号平台输入端和所述模拟信...

【专利技术属性】
技术研发人员:张杰周宁朱海峰王寿海王正明
申请(专利权)人:展讯通信上海有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1